Summary

Dr. Austin Mccoy is an internal medicine physician who brings 17 years of experience to his practice. He earned his medical degree from the University of North Dakota School of Medicine & Health Sciences and completed his residency training at Mercy Medical Center. His extensive background in internal medicine allows him to provide comprehensive care for adult patients with a wide range of health conditions.

Dr. Mccoy practices at Chi Saint Alexius Health Williston Medical Center in Williston, North Dakota. His clinical expertise includes treating serious infections like cellulitis and managing complex conditions such as heart failure. He also provides care for patients with drug allergies, ensuring safe treatment plans. Austin performs diagnostic procedures including CT scans and electrocardiograms to help identify health concerns, and he delivers emergency care when patients need immediate medical attention.
